The Larkspur Room on level 2 of Fenwick Gate is reserved for candidate interviews and confidential meetings. Reception books it via the day sheet; no walk-ins. Escort candidates to the room and collect them afterward — they must not move through the floor unaccompanied. Keep the blinds down during use. To unlock the door for a scheduled interview, enter the code below.

turnstile pass: bdg-YEOZLM-79341408

Fabrikaw generates deterministic test fixtures, and plugin authors extending it will need access to the seed-distribution service, which hands out namespaced seeds so parallel test runs don't collide. Authentication is handled with a single credential passed via the FABRIKAW_AUTH environment variable or the auth option in the client constructor. Keys are scoped per plugin and rate-limited to one thousand seed requests per hour. Contact the maintainers if you need a higher ceiling. The sandbox key for plugin development appears below.

API key for kahop-fawip: qvz23-AHYlCVCi2JKvw2xa3Qz34iE

The user-profile store in Profilon now shards by account hash rather than region. Plugin authors who relied on region-local reads should note that cross-shard lookups are now routed through the aggregation layer, which adds a small latency cost but removes the old hot-shard failure mode. Existing single-shard deployments are unaffected until you opt in via the migration flag. Please verify your plugin's read paths against a staging shard before upgrading. The new default configuration values shipped with 4.2.0 are listed below.

service settings:
ralael:
  pin: 7453
  tenant: zorath
  seal: seal_087806e4
  metrics_host: metrics.ralael.paliqworks.example
  standby_team: fraath
  escalation: praok-istiel
  nonce: 10e083